China’s Olympic Gold Medal Achievements: A Comprehensive Overview

China has made remarkable strides in the Olympic Games, particularly in recent years. The nation celebrated a historic tie with the United States in gold medals at the Paris 2024 Olympics, with both countries finishing with 40 golds. This achievement marks a significant milestone in China’s Olympic history, showcasing its growing prowess in various sports. Provincial Contributions to Olympic Success

China’s Olympic achievements are not just a national effort; they are also a reflection of the contributions from various provinces. Each region has its strengths, producing champions in specific sports. For instance, Liaoning Province has produced the most Olympic champions, particularly in table tennis and diving.

Liaoning: The Hometown of Champions

Liaoning has been a powerhouse in producing Olympic champions, with 38 athletes achieving gold medal status. The province’s focus on table tennis has led to numerous victories, including Ma Long’s historic sixth Olympic gold.

Jiangsu and Zhejiang: Dominating the Pool

The provinces of Jiangsu and Zhejiang have made significant contributions to China’s swimming success. Athletes from these regions have accounted for a substantial portion of China’s gold medals in aquatic sports, showcasing their prowess in the pool.

Guangdong and Hubei: Diving Excellence

Guangdong and Hubei are renowned for their diving champions. Guangdong, in particular, has a rich history in this sport, producing stars like Quan Hongchan. Hubei has also contributed significantly, with a robust training system that has yielded numerous champions.
